Key Features to Look for in a Free No-Signup Expense Tracker
Not all free expense trackers are created equal. When choosing an online tool that requires no registration, look for these essential features:
- Instant data entry: The tool should let you add expenses with just a few taps or clicks. Categories for common spending types (food, transport, entertainment) speed up the process.
- Clear visual summaries: Charts or graphs that show your spending breakdown by category make it easy to see where your money goes at a glance.
- Export options: Even without an account, a good tracker allows you to download your data as a CSV or PDF file so you can keep a permanent record.
- No hidden limits: Some free tools cap the number of entries or only offer basic features. Look for one that gives you full functionality without forcing you to sign up later.

How to Use an Expense Tracker Without Signing Up Effectively
Getting started is straightforward. Open the tracker in your browser (or mobile browser), and begin adding your expenses. Here are three tips to maximize the benefit:
- Be consistent: Make a habit of logging expenses right after you make them. This reduces the chance of forgetting small but cumulative costs.
- Categorize thoughtfully: Use broad categories like "Housing," "Food," "Transport," and "Entertainment." Avoid too many subcategories, which can make analysis messy.
- Review weekly: Set aside 10 minutes each week to look at your spending summary. Identify one or two areas where you can cut back, and set a small goal for the next week.
Because no signup is required, you can experiment freely. Try tracking for a full month to get a complete picture of your cash flow. You might discover that small daily expenses—like a bottled water or a parking fee—add up to a significant amount. With that awareness, you can make informed decisions about where to trim.

When testing a tool, check how it handles bulk entries. Can you add multiple expenses at once? Does it support recurring transactions (like rent or subscriptions)? A good tracker will automate repetitive entries to save you time. Also, verify that the tool doesn’t log your data on external servers—this is a common privacy trap even in "free" tools. Only use services that explicitly state they store nothing on the server.
Finally, consider the export feature. Even though you don't sign up, you’ll want to keep a backup. A tool that lets you download your complete history in a spreadsheet format gives you long-term control over your financial data. This way, you can import it into a more complex budgeting app later if you choose, but without being locked into any ecosystem.
